It is no secret that Liverpool would like to sign at least one central defender in 2026, given the possible departure of Ibrahima Konate and Joe Gomez. This has led to the club drawing up a shortlist, and one of those under consideration is very familiar with recent signing Alexander Isak.
Isak joined Liverpool on the final day of the summer transfer window for a British record transfer fee, said to be in the region of £125m. The saga surrounding him has caused a lot of animosity at Newcastle, and the situation could now be repeated in 2026 – and not only that, for a player the Swedish striker was very close to during his time at St James’ Park.
Liverpool is setting its sights on the transfer of Sven Botman

As reported by Mark Bruce in Daily briefingLiverpool have Sven Botman on their list of candidates, as the Dutch central defender is highly regarded among Anfield officials, who considered him during the recent summer transfer window.
Botman had a difficult time at Newcastle over the past 12 months, as he was regularly plagued by injuries. However, his fortunes have improved in recent weeks, as he has been included in the starting line-up for the last five matches – in three of which Eddie Howe’s side have kept clean sheets.
Botman had an impressive first season at Newcastle in 2022-23, and despite numerous injuries, he is starting to return to form. In this regard, it is understood that Liverpool consider him a good candidate to sign in 2026.
However, Newcastle will almost certainly make it extremely difficult for Liverpool to sign Botman, given their feelings towards the Premier League champions as a result of the Isak saga. Moreover, Hao also explained this He wants to keep the defender.
